Question: Assertion : Atavism is the reappearance of disappeared ancestral characters. Reason : Third molars and hair on body are examples of atavism.

Options:

A) If both the assertion and the reason are true and the reason is a correct explanation of the assertion

B) If both the assertion and reason are true but the reason is not a correct explanation of the assertion

C) If the assertion is true but the reason is false

D) If both the assertion and reason are false

Show Answer

Answer:

Correct Answer: C

Solution:

Atavism is the appearance of certain ancestral characters which had either disappeared or were reduced.

There are present some examples of atavism in human being, viz., the power of moving pinna in some persons, greatly developed canine teeth, exceptionally long dense hairs, short tail in some babies and presence of additional mammae in some individuals.

Third molars and hair on the body are examples of vestigial organs.
